The golden fruits on Tempting Tomatoes Patio Sunshine mature in 45 days, making the variety one of the first cherry tomato plants to provide a harvest. "The mature plants stand just 15- to 18 ...
The US actress had shared a video of herself on Instagram biting into what appeared to be a small orange fruit, which looked ...